Memphis Firefighters Battle Blaze at Whitehaven Apartment Complex
Memphis, Tennessee – A significant fire erupted at an apartment building in Whitehaven on Friday evening, prompting a large response from Memphis Fire Department (MFD) crews. The incident occurred around 8 p.m. at the building located on Dove Creek Circle. Fortunately, no injuries were reported, and the cause of the fire remains under investigation. Firefighters worked diligently to contain the blaze, preventing it from spreading to neighboring units. The MFD is continuing to assess the situation and will provide updates as more information becomes available.

Background Context
Whitehaven, a neighborhood in Memphis, has experienced several incidents in recent years. In December 2025, a house fire in the area resulted in one fatality and minor injuries to a firefighter. The cause of that fire was also under investigation at the time. These events have heightened awareness about fire safety and the importance of prompt emergency response in the community.
